CCTV of suspected bike thief
POLICE have issued CCTV of a suspected bike thief.
The bike, worth £4,000, was stolen from outside the Co-op in Leigh Road, Leigh.
The owner was only in the shop for a few minutes when he returned to find it missing at about 2.30pm on July 1.
Anyone with information in connection with this bike theft is urged to contact investigating officers at Southend police station on 101.
